bda.contentproxy
================

  Module providing some flavour of content proxy for Plone. It works for all
  kind of Archetypes.
  
  Consider that the Archetypes UID must be present in the portal_catalog
  (default in plone 3) and the view for the Type must come along with
  a 'main' macro in it's view, i.e.
  
  <metal:main fill-slot="main">
    <tal:main-macro metal:define-macro="main">
    
    <!-- type view goes here -->
    
    </tal:main-macro>
  </metal:main>
  
  This macro is called on the proxied content and is inserted into the 'main'
  slot of the main_template in the current context.
  
  2 Kinds of proxy behaviour are provided:
  
  A placeless proxy. This is a simple BrowserView named 'proxy', with its own
  traverser resolving the trailing part of the URL as the Archetype UID, i.e.
  
  http://your.domain.net/some/path/@@proxy/0c6e067822a520eabcfdd1e67d209d96
  
  The other way is a simple Archetype with a UID reference field.
  
  The first kind of proxy may takes place when rendering search results,
  the other one might be used to insert 'remote' content to a specified place
  in the folder hirarchy.


Installation:
=============

  * Make the egg available in your instance
  
  * Import the bda.contentproxy extension profile in your plone instance

  * This Product is tested with plone 3.0
